Wickes sells uPVC doors as well as white-painted wood doors from Euramax, Keylite and other manufacturers. uPVC uPVC is a great material for window and door frames due to its resistance to extreme weather conditions. It is also immune to rust, mould and biological degradation. These characteristics make it a low-maintenance choice for modern buildings. uPVC windows and doors are more energy efficient than aluminium frames. The frames are insulated, which means they keep heat in the home and stop cold air from entering. uPVC windows and doors also are available in a variety of colors, so they can be matched to the style of any house. As opposed to metal, uPVC has a natural insulation that won't warp or rust even in Australia's humid, hot summers. Its long life span means that you will be able to benefit from uPVC for many years to be. uPVC is also BPA-free and does not contain harmful chemicals which makes it a safe choice for homes with young children. Aluminium Aluminium front doors are the ideal combination of design and functionality If you are looking for something that stands out or blends seamlessly with your facade. They are highly secure, environmentally friendly and have high U-values because of their insulated profiles and sealed glass. The doors for entryways come in a variety of styles that can be matched to any exterior that is modern or traditional. They can be combined with a variety of glass options, allowing you to let in natural light and create a more visually interesting aesthetic. They also come in a range of RAL colours and finishes, making it simple to match them to your home's color scheme. Installing a storm door can give additional security for your exterior door. These doors protect your main entry from the elements, and are glassed to allow for ventilation. This reduces the amount of heat that escapes your home and keeps out insects and other debris. The doors are generally constructed of aluminum and are constructed with heavy-duty barrel hinges and three hook locks, as well as multipoint locking systems for maximum security. Verify the R-value of a wood door to ensure that it is energy efficient. The R-value for standard 1 3/4-inch thick doors is approximately 2.5 and is similar to the value of a double pane window. You can further boost the insulation of your front door by adding tight weatherstripping and the letterbox. A uPVC door is an alternative. They are strong, durable and easy to maintain. Double-glazed windows cut down on the loss of heat by preventing cold air from outside and in warm air from inside. They keep your home warmer during winter and cooler during summer, which helps save money on cooling and heating costs. They also eliminate drafts, condensation and are the perfect option for homeowners who want to save money on energy. uPVC is the most commonly used material used for double-glazed windows. It is durable, recyclable and more energy efficient than wood. It's up to three times more affordable than a wooden frame and has a life expectancy of 30 years or more. To ensure that the window you choose will fit into your existing frame you must measure the height of your fixed frame at three locations: left, center and right. The final height of the new window will be determined by the measurement that is the shortest. Be sure to measure from inside your home, not the exterior.
